It has been confirmed that Romelu Lukaku has not been included in Manchester United’s squad to face Bournemouth. The Belgian forward has been out of form and out of shape recently and Jose Mourinho has now dropped him not just from the starting XI but from the squad completely.

It was reported that Lukaku had not travelled on the team plane down to Bournemouth and now it has been confirmed that he does indeed miss out. In his place, Anthony Martial, Alexis Sanchez and Juan Mata will play as a front three as United look to have a more dynamic attack away from home.

Lukaku has not scored since mid-September a run which stretches back over his last nine league and cup matches for the club. During this run he has come in for a whole heap of criticism from United fans, with may pundits alike failing to see where the powerful goalscorer we saw at Everton has gone.

Mourinho has already said Lukaku is not confident at the moment so may have left him out in order to protect him from further abuse.

“The reason is he is playing lots of matches and lately, not just not scoring goals, but also not showing lots of confidence," said Mourinho.

"Sometimes we decide that the best thing for the players is to not be on the pitch, to be protected and away from the initial pressure."

Bournemouth will have to be wary of some potent United forwards although the Cherries have started the season in great form and currently sit sixth in the Premier League table.
